If you’re looking for a podcast that delivers a healthy balance of entertainment, education, and food, you’ve come to the right place! We are two best friends who love to discuss all the things we don’t understand in this world and decided - why don’t we just make a podcast about it? (Except also research to back ourselves up this time) We’re collectively known as The Hash Brown Girls because we all have a shared passion for food and are usually always giving each other the tea on conspiracies, pop culture, and the most random stuff over brunch!
